After a car accident, modern-day police detective Sam Tyler wakes up to find he has been transported to 1973. Is he crazy, in a coma, or back in time? He must solve crimes using low-tech, highly aggressive 1970s methods, butt heads with his boss, and find time for a possible romance with policewoman Annie.

Is there Life on Mars? submitted by Jen Chapin-Smith on June 14, 2014, 1:30pm Detective Sam Tyler was hit by a car in 2006 and woke up in 1973. He now works in the local police department solving murders.
The show really demonstrates many of the huge changes, socially and technologically (not the mention the clothes and hair!) in the 40 years since then.
The improvements in social attitudes particularly struck me. The characters openly belittle a Deaf man, treating him as if he is stupid and mocking his use of a hearing aid (a huge one, by the way, as technology then was no where near as advanced as today). Racism is the norm, as is blatant sexism and sexual harassment. Being gay is still a crime and most character (except our hero) treat gay people as if they are evil and diseased.
